Nowe posty

Autor Wątek: Debian 12 - aktualizacja kernela.  (Przeczytany 1189 razy)

Offline

  • Users
  • Prawie jak Guru
  • ****
  • Wiadomości: 287
    • Zobacz profil
Debian 12 - aktualizacja kernela.
« dnia: 2023-07-19, 17:59:56 »
Po świeżej instalacji Debian 12:
~$ sudo apt-get full-upgrade
Konfigurowanie pakietu linux-image-6.1.0-10-amd64 (6.1.37-1) ...
/etc/kernel/postinst.d/dkms:
dkms: running auto installation service for kernel 6.1.0-10-amd64.
dkms: autoinstall for kernel: 6.1.0-10-amd64.
/etc/kernel/postinst.d/initramfs-tools:
update-initramfs: Generating /boot/initrd.img-6.1.0-10-amd64
raspi-firmware: missing /boot/firmware, did you forget to mount it?
run-parts: /etc/initramfs/post-update.d//z50-raspi-firmware exited with return code 1
run-parts: /etc/kernel/postinst.d/initramfs-tools exited with return code 1
dpkg: błąd przetwarzania pakietu linux-image-6.1.0-10-amd64 (--configure):
 podproces zainstalowany pakiet linux-image-6.1.0-10-amd64 skrypt post-installation zwrócił kod błędu 1
dpkg: problemy z zależnościami uniemożliwiają skonfigurowanie pakietu linux-image-amd64:
 linux-image-amd64 zależy od linux-image-6.1.0-10-amd64 (= 6.1.37-1); jednakże:
  Pakiet linux-image-6.1.0-10-amd64 nie jest jeszcze skonfigurowany.

dpkg: błąd przetwarzania pakietu linux-image-amd64 (--configure):
 problemy z zależnościami - pozostawianie nieskonfigurowanego
Wystąpiły błędy podczas przetwarzania:
 linux-image-6.1.0-10-amd64
 linux-image-amd64
E: Sub-process /usr/bin/dpkg returned an error code (1)
Co jest nie tak?
No i co z tym można zrobić?
Bo teraz nie mogę niczego zainstalować.

Offline Paweł Kraszewski

  • Administrator
  • Guru
  • *****
  • Wiadomości: 3059
  • Lenistwo jest matką potrzeby = babcią wynalazku
    • Zobacz profil
Odp: Debian 12 - aktualizacja kernela.
« Odpowiedź #1 dnia: 2023-07-19, 20:23:13 »
Powiesz po co instalujesz firmware od Raspberry na pececie x86? Albo po co instalujesz kernel od PC na Raspberry? Bo nie wiem, w którą stronę błąd robisz.
Paweł Kraszewski
~Arch/Void/Gentoo/FreeBSD/OpenBSD/Specjalizowane customy

Offline

  • Users
  • Prawie jak Guru
  • ****
  • Wiadomości: 287
    • Zobacz profil
Odp: Debian 12 - aktualizacja kernela.
« Odpowiedź #2 dnia: 2023-07-19, 20:45:40 »
To ThinkPad T480.
Zrobiłem tylko udgrade.

Offline Paweł Kraszewski

  • Administrator
  • Guru
  • *****
  • Wiadomości: 3059
  • Lenistwo jest matką potrzeby = babcią wynalazku
    • Zobacz profil
Odp: Debian 12 - aktualizacja kernela.
« Odpowiedź #3 dnia: 2023-07-19, 21:55:21 »
To w ogóle niepotrzebny jest pakiet raspi-firmware - w dodatku wymaga on innej budowy katalogu /boot niż zwykły PC i stąd błąd.

Odinstaluj go (powinno się dać) i system powinien sam się naprawić. Jeżeli nie zrobi tego automatycznie, to

1. Zrób katalog "sudo mkdir -p /boot/firmware".
2. Dokończ ręcznie postkonfigurację poleceniem "sudo dpkg --configure -a", teraz powinna się teoretycznie udać (może marudzić o inne katalogi, stwórz je jak w p.1 i ponów p.2)
3. Usuń pakiet "sudo apt remove raspi-firmware".
Paweł Kraszewski
~Arch/Void/Gentoo/FreeBSD/OpenBSD/Specjalizowane customy

Offline

  • Users
  • Prawie jak Guru
  • ****
  • Wiadomości: 287
    • Zobacz profil
Odp: Debian 12 - aktualizacja kernela.
« Odpowiedź #4 dnia: 2023-07-20, 10:00:16 »
Po wpisaniu "sudo apt remove raspi-firmware" pokazuje że tego pakietu już nie ma i wywala ten sam błąd.
Utworzenie katalogu, też nic nie dało.
Dlatego muszę postawić system na nowo.
Nie rozumiem tylko skąd w moim systemie to firmware.
W Debian 11 tego problemu nie miałem i też instalowałem wersję z Xfce+non-free.

Zainstalowałem z nośnika NetInstall, mam najnowsze wersje pakietów i jądra, wszystko śmiga że aż miło. :)